About the Role
The Company is seeking a Vice President of Engineering to spearhead the technical direction and success of its Homecare and Industrial Business Unit. This senior leadership role is pivotal in overseeing product development, project execution, capital engineering, and operational support, ensuring that the technical efforts are in line with corporate goals. The successful candidate will be a visionary leader with a strong background in manufacturing engineering, particularly in the areas of rigid plastic packaging, blow molding, and injection molding. Responsibilities include developing and implementing technical strategies, driving innovation, and leading a high-performing team to solve complex technical challenges. The VP will also be the technical representative in customer meetings, fostering a culture of problem-solving, and ensuring operational excellence in project management.
Candidates for the VP of Engineering position at the company should have a Bachelor’s degree in engineering, business administration, or a related field, with a Master’s degree preferred. A minimum of 7-10 years' experience in engineering and leadership roles within manufacturing or industrial settings is required, with a proven track record in managing capital projects and developing engineering strategies. The role demands a leader with strong communication skills, the ability to inspire teams, and a customer-centric approach to developing tailored solutions. The VP will be responsible for team leadership and development, and must be adept at cross-functional collaboration to achieve business goals. Technical acumen in plastic materials properties, process engineering, and packaging requirements is essential, as is familiarity with advanced project management tools and methodologies.
